`
weixing
  • 浏览: 81758 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

批处理更改文件夹隐藏属性

F# 
阅读更多
批处理更改文件夹隐藏属性


@echo off
setlocal enabledelayedexpansion
title 修改系统属性和隐藏属性
color f0
mode con: cols=50 lines=25
if "%~1"=="" (
echo 你没有拖入任何磁盘或文件或文件夹
echo 请把要处理的磁盘或文件或文件夹拖到批处理文件图标
echo 不要双击启动批处理
pause
)
:loop
cls
if "%~1"=="" goto :eof
if not exist "%~1" (echo 路径不存在)&pause&shift&goto loop
echo 当前处理的磁盘或文件或文件夹:
echo %~1
echo.
echo 请选择要进行的操作,然后按回车
echo.
echo 加系统和隐藏属性……………………………1
echo 减系统和隐藏属性……………………………2
echo 不处理…………………………………………3
echo.
set /p "c1=选择 (1,2,3) (不输入为!c1!,默认为2):"
if "!c1!"=="1" (set "d=+") else if "!c1!"=="3" (pause&shift&goto loop) else set "d=-"
set "a=%~a1"
if /i "!a:~0,1!"=="d" (
echo.
echo 这是一个文件夹,请选择要进行的操作,然后按回车
echo.
echo 只对该文件夹本身……………………………1
echo 只对该文件夹中的文件夹和文件……………2
echo 对该目录下的一切的文件夹和文件…………3
echo.
set /p "c2=选择 (1,2,3) (不输入为!c2!,默认为1):"
if "!c2!"=="2" (
pushd "%~1"
for /f "delims=" %%i in ('dir /a /b "%~1"') do attrib.exe !d!s !d!h "%%i"
popd
) else if "!c2!"=="3" (
for /f "delims=" %%i in ('dir /a /b /s "%~1"') do attrib.exe !d!s !d!h "%%i"
) else (
attrib.exe !d!s !d!h "%~1"
)
) else (
attrib.exe !d!s !d!h "%~1"
)
pause&shift&goto loop



将以上代码复制到记事本中改后缀为.bat,将要更改属性的文件夹或磁盘拖进按提示操作即可

分享到:
评论

相关推荐

    批处理设置文件夹权限

    假设你要处理的文件夹是D:\Work Temp\dos 那么如下 attrib +r +s +h "D:\Work Temp\dos" cacls "D:\Work Temp\dos" /e /d everyone Administrator ...文件,文件夹同样有效,不过文件夹的只读属性没什么用

    强制去除隐藏属性 批处理文件

    利用这个批处理文件 您可以强制去除本文件夹内所有文件的隐藏属性 包括“隐藏”为灰色等不可更改的情况,如果中毒后文件被强制隐藏,均可恢复

    文件夹隐藏属性无法修改的解决方法.docx

    文件夹隐藏属性无法修改的解决方法 本文档介绍了文件夹隐藏属性无法修改的问题及解决方法。该问题通常发生在 U 盘在中毒了的电脑上使用后,里面的文件夹均消失了,这是因为里面的文件夹属性被改为隐藏属性。通过...

    文件夹隐藏属性无法修改解决方法.docx

    文件夹隐藏属性无法修改解决方法 在 Windows 操作系统中,文件夹的隐藏属性可能会被锁定,导致文件夹不可见或无法修改。这种情况可能是由于病毒或恶意软件的感染所致。解决这种问题需要使用 attrib 命令或批处理...

    文件,文件夹属性修改批处理

    U盘中毒感染电脑, 文件夹全变成后缀.exe文件, 使用杀毒软件清理后, 被隐藏的原始文件还是看不到, 本批处理文件解决批量取消文件夹隐藏问题, 使用方法: 将被隐藏了文件的盘拖拽到这个bat文件上, 弹出选择cmd命令行, ...

    xp去掉文件夹的隐藏属性的批处理

    xp系统中文件夹病毒后,系统所有的文件夹都被隐藏,且文件夹的隐藏属性变成了灰色,不能修改。此批处理可以去除文件夹的隐藏属性,方法是:先升级病毒库查杀病毒,然后新建压缩包,打开压缩包,先指向系统目录C盘,...

    windows7系统文件夹隐藏属性无法修改解决方法.docx

    title 解决文件夹隐藏属性无法修改的问题 批处理 if %~1== (echo 你没有拖入任何磁盘或文件或文件夹! echo ------ echo 请把 要处理的磁盘或文件或文件夹 拖到 该批处理文件图标上 echo 而不是 双击启动 批处理! ...

    隐藏属性批量修改批处理

    某些病毒会把U盘或者硬盘上的文件夹隐藏,建立一个一模一样的“文件夹”,诱导我们中毒,当这个病毒被杀掉后,我们那些真正的文件夹成了隐藏属性了,而且不能修改这种属性,现在我为大家带来了非常好用的一个批处理...

    批处理恢复被隐藏文件

    在Windows操作系统中,用户可以设置文件或文件夹的隐藏属性,使得它们在常规视图下不显示,以保护敏感或不希望直接看到的信息。然而,有时由于病毒、恶意软件或误操作,可能会导致大量文件被隐藏,这会给用户带来...

    强制显示隐藏文件,去除灰色的隐藏属性

    通过运行这样的批处理文件,用户可以轻松地解除隐藏文件的隐藏属性,即使在灰色状态下无法通过常规方法修改。然而,需要注意的是,随意更改系统文件的属性可能会影响系统的正常运行,因此在操作前应确保了解文件的...

    修改隐藏属性 中毒无法修改可以试试

    在日常使用电脑的过程中,我们可能会遇到一些文件或文件夹被设置为隐藏属性,尤其是在系统受到病毒或恶意软件感染时,这些隐藏属性可能会被滥用,使得用户无法正常访问或修改文件。在这种情况下,常规的方法可能无法...

    去系统隐藏属性的bat

    标题“去系统隐藏属性的bat”指的是一个使用批处理(BAT)脚本来取消Windows系统中文件或文件夹隐藏属性的工具。在Windows操作系统中,为了保护某些系统文件或用户不希望直接看到的文件,系统会将它们设置为隐藏属性...

    BAT批处理脚本-文件夹伪装.zip

    此外,为了实现伪装效果,可能还会涉及到修改文件夹的图标(icon)。这可以通过创建一个快捷方式并将快捷方式的图标更改为其他文件类型的图标来实现。然后,我们可以使用`move`命令将快捷方式移动到目标位置,从而...

    彻底隐藏文件夹伪装文件夹

    在Windows操作系统中,通常可以通过修改文件夹的属性来隐藏文件夹,但这并不足以防止有经验的用户通过特定的工具或命令行选项找到它们。而伪装成系统文件夹则增加了额外的安全层,因为系统文件夹通常被视为不可触碰...

    U盘隐藏文件夹恢复批处理工具

    现在很多u盘病毒会把你的文件夹,包括硬盘的,设为系统隐藏属性,不用命令行不易直接修改回来。这个批处理可以帮助你。 放在需要修复的磁盘执行即可 针对快捷方式病毒也有用

    中毒后文件夹隐藏的解决办法

    这两个步骤完成后,应该重新检查文件夹的隐藏属性,通常在文件资源管理器的查看选项中取消隐藏设置,就可以看到之前被隐藏的文件和文件夹。 为了预防类似问题的发生,用户应当保持良好的网络安全习惯,例如定期更新...

    文件夹病毒专杀批处理代码

    1. **病毒检测**:批处理脚本可能会包含检查特定病毒标志或异常文件属性的命令,例如检查文件的隐藏属性或系统属性。这些属性通常是病毒为了隐藏自己而设置的。 2. **文件恢复**:如果发现被病毒感染的文件,批处理...

    隐藏磁盘禁止访问磁盘,批处理大全

    这可能涉及到修改文件夹的权限设置,或者使用特定的系统策略来限制对特定磁盘的查看。 批处理脚本则可以将上述所有步骤封装到一个简单的命令行程序中,用户只需运行这个脚本,就能一键完成设置。例如,批处理脚本...

    BAT批处理脚本-美化文件夹背景.zip

    5. **` attrib `**:更改文件或文件夹的属性,如隐藏、只读等。 6. **`if`** 和 **`else`**:条件判断,根据条件执行不同的命令。 7. **`for`**:循环结构,对一组文件或变量进行迭代操作。 8. **`call`**:调用另一...

Global site tag (gtag.js) - Google Analytics